Cops Were Called On A 6-Year-Old Massachusetts Boy. Now Schools Are Suspending Resource Officer Programs From Campuses.
In a near unanimous vote, the district s committee voted to put a temporary ban on police in schools.

Somerville, Massachusetts school officials are temporarily suspending two police force programs after facing widespread backlash for calling law enforcement on a 6-year-old Black and Latino boy two years ago.
The School Committee voted on May 17 to enact a moratorium on the School Resource Officer (SRO) and the Students and Teachers Engage Public Safety (STEPS) programs in Somerville, the Boston Globe reported.
